目的 了解本市医用诊断X射线机及场所防护现状 ,为加强放射卫生监督提供依据。方法 使用FJ -347AX、γ剂量仪和NYL -ⅢA伦琴计测试。结果 小容量X射线机防护性能低于大容量X射线机 ,X射线管头窗口未加铝过滤板或过滤板厚度不够导致部分机器有用线束照射量率超标 ,基层医院X射线机场所条件差 ,机房面积过小。结论 全市医用诊断X射线机总体防护性能较好 ,应加强对基层X射线场所的监督
